During the 2024 application cycle, 907 people applied and 565 were offered admission.

Indiana University - Indianapolis has a 1L class size of 249, and yield of 44.07%. 249 out of 565 applicants who were offered admission accepted, meaning that 44.07% of the people who were offered admission ended up attending the school.

The 1L class at Indiana University - Indianapolis has a median LSAT of 155. The 25th percentile LSAT is 151 and the 75th percentile LSAT is 158.

The median GPA is 3.61. The 25th percentile GPA is 3.3 and the 75th percentile GPA is 3.79.

Cost of attending McKinney Law School

In 2024, tuition was $0 and the annual cost of attending was $21,900 (tuition plus living expenses).

Cost of Attendance (CoA) is the estimated total amount you will have to spend every year to go to school. Unlike tuition, CoA includes expenses like rent, food, and insurance.

McKinney Law School employment outcomes

JD graduates from Indiana University - Indianapolis make $90,000 (median) upon graduation if they work in the private sector. If they go into the public sector, a grad can expect to make $73,900.

45.6% of law graduates from Indiana University - Indianapolis go directly to work for law firms, while 3.1% clerk for a judge. 9.6% of graduates go into public interest.

73.9% of Indiana University - Indianapolis graduates pass the bar on their first try.

Some interesting facts about McKinney Law School

Here at the Indiana University Robert H. McKinney School of Law, we empower our students and graduates to make a difference in the world.

IU McKinney provides academic excellence and professional opportunities in the heart of Indiana’s capital city. Our students benefit from real-world experience through hands-on learning opportunities; connections to alumni around the globe; and the flexibility of day, evening, and online courses.

Located on the campus of Indiana University Purdue University Indianapolis (IUPUI), IU McKinney Law enjoys active collaboration with the IU Schools of Medicine, Dentistry, Nursing, and Social Work; the Kelley School of Business; the Fairbanks School of Public Health; and the Lilly Family School of Philanthropy. You can choose from nine joint-degree programs to combine your passions for multiple fields.

The law school building is a state-of-the-art facility situated just steps away from the state’s courts, the legislature, and major law firms, giving students ready access to practical experience as well as career options.
